Keys with transponder

Transponder keys are an electronic security feature which makes it difficult for someone else to take your car. This feature is present in a variety of modern vehicles, which helps to reduce the possibility of auto theft. The transponder, a small chip that is found in the car key, sends a radio signal at a low level to the car's computer when it is within range. This is how the car can be sure that the key belongs to you and it is allowed to begin.

It is essential to keep your transponder key away from magnetic fields. Magnets can damage a transponder and cause it to stop functioning. If possible, it is ideal to use a fob specifically designed for your vehicle. You might find that you can easily find a key fob on the internet or in a nearby store you.

The transponder is a tiny chip found in your car key which transmits radio signals at a low level to the engine. This technology was developed to stop theft of cars by blocking the ignition from starting in the event that the key is not programmed correctly. Keys with a Chip

A lot of newer vehicles require a key that has chip to start the vehicle. This type of key helps to reduce car thefts by preventing thieves from starting the vehicle using another key. Transponder keys are keys that have a microchip embedded in the head. The computer system in the car must be programmed to recognize this chip. It is only activated by with the appropriate key. When you insert the ignition key and turn it on, it sends an electromagnetic energy blast to the antenna ring in the lock. This energy is absorbed by the chip inside the key and is reflected back a radio frequency signal with an identification code that the car is able to read. The code can inform the car if it is genuine and prevent it from starting with a different key.
